raidermom
06-05-2009, 06:14 PM
Sometimes things credit, sometimes they don't. Even if you do everything right, they may just not credit. It's always been like that. When I have problems with offers crediting, I don't do any for 3 or 4 days, then try again. Nine times out of ten, that helps with crediting A LOT. Also, if I do two or three, and they are still pending after about a half hour, I don't do any more that day. Works pretty good for me. :-)

Another tip: the further into the offer you go, the better chance of crediting. Even for email submits, I go through the entire offer. Advertisers want you to view what they are selling--the more you view, the better chance of credit.

Recommended:
Use CCleaner to remove your temp files, cookies, etc. Make sure all browser windows are closed when using the cleaner, or else it won't remove all data. CCleaner will let you know when there's any open browser window(s), unless you disabled that alert message.

What I do on the two page submit is:
- Enter e-mail on the first page
- Enter info on the second page
- Click submit(leave offer window open still)
- Click Done on Cashpirate
- Wait about a minute or so until the offer gets credited, if it gets credited

What I do on the longer offers:
- Enter all info
- On the radio buttons, click three of them at least. On certain occasions, you might end up doing the same offers continuously, if this happens, click on all radio buttons and skip through, it should take you to the final page
- On the final page, go to either the gold or premium page and select one offer, make sure that it's completely loaded and wait about 10 secs, then close the offer you loaded on the final page.

Optional: For the longer offers, instead of one offer on the final page, I do three offers total.
